LITTLE ROCK, Ark. (KTHV) - THV 11 News is focused on your health for this Medical Monday. Here are five reasons why you may need a calcium supplement from Yahoo! Voices.
1. You have a history of restrictive dieting. If you're a restrictive eater, make sure you're getting the recommended amounts of calcium to prevent fracture and other problems associated with low bone density.
2. Your mother or grandmother have low bone density, osteoporosis or osteopenia. A calcium and Vitamin-D regimen is the recommended action in preventing these bone disorders, especially with a close family history.
3. You love your diet soda. The phosphoric acid in diet drinks has been shown to deplete calcium in the body. And if you use diet soda to replace food and nutrients in order to avoid calories, that combines risk factors. Not only are you not ingesting calcium, but you're depleting it as well.
4. You're a vegan. Without eating any animal products or animal byproducts, it's hard to get your calcium requirements from a plant-based diet. If you are vegan, there are plant-based calcium supplements available to help you get the calcium you need.
5. You have restricted mobility. Weight bearing exercises and strength training help to make for stronger, denser bones. But if you have limited mobility, it's important to do everything you can to keep your bones healthy, so a supplement might be needed.
